Overview Dulodep 40mg Tablet

Deprex 40mg tablets effectively manage depression, anxiety, diabetic neuropathy, fibromyalgia (characterized by widespread body pain and tenderness), neuropathic pain, and stress incontinence. This medication elevates brain levels of serotonin and norepinephrine, neurotransmitters that promote calmness and nerve relaxation, alleviating symptoms. It can be administered with or without food; consistent daily dosing ensures stable blood levels. Missed doses should be taken promptly upon recall; complete the prescribed course, even with symptom improvement. Abrupt cessation is inadvisable due to potential symptom exacerbation. Common, generally transient side effects include nausea, headache, reduced libido, vivid dreams, blurred vision, and dry mouth. Dizziness and drowsiness may occur; avoid driving or activities demanding concentration until the drug's effects are known. Persistent or bothersome side effects warrant medical attention. Prior to commencing Deprex 40mg, disclose any kidney, heart, liver issues, or seizure history to your physician. Report any unusual mood or behavioral shifts, worsening depression, or suicidal ideation immediately.

How Dulodep 40mg Tablet works:

Dulodep 40mg tablets elevate brain levels of serotonin and noradrenaline, neurotransmitters crucial for emotional equilibrium and the inhibition of pain signals.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Consuming alcohol while taking Dulodep 40mg Tablets is inadvisable.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Dulodep 40mg T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to the unborn child. A physician will assess the advantages against potential hazards prior to prescribing. Physician consultation is advised.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Dulodep 40m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king a 40mg Dulodep tablet might re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

For individuals with severe kidney impairment, the use of 40mg Dulodep tablets requires careful monitoring.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verUNSAFE

Patients with liver impairment should not take Dulodep 40mg tablets; this medication is potentially hazardous for them. Medical advice is recommended.

What if you forget to take Dulodep 40m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Dulodep 40mg Tablet d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Dulodep 40mg Tablet

For depression and anxiety, Dulodep 40mg typically shows effects within two weeks, though feeling better may take 2–4 weeks. Contact your doctor if no improvement is seen after this period. For diabetic neuropathic pain, symptom relief may take several weeks; consult your doctor if no improvement is noted after two months.
Never discontinue Dulodep 40mg Tablet abruptly without your doctor's advice. For depression and anxiety, after six or more months of improvement, your doctor might gradually decrease your dosage. For pain and incontinence, continued use is recommended if you're experiencing relief. Your doctor will regularly monitor your progress.
Dulodep 40mg Tablets are not habit-forming; they do not cause physical or psychological dependence.
Stopping Dulodep 40mg Tablet abruptly can cause dizziness, fatigue, anxiety, restlessness, irritability, sleep problems (including vivid dreams and nightmares), nausea, vomiting, tremors, muscle aches, diarrhea, paresthesia (especially in the head), and excessive sweating or vertigo. Always consult your doctor before discontinuing Dulodep 40mg Tablet; they will advise on a gradual dose reduction.
Concurrent use of Dulodep 40mg Tablet and warfarin increases the risk of bleeding, potentially manifesting as petechiae or purpura.
Long-term use of Dulodep 40mg tablets is safe when taken as prescribed by your doctor.
Dulodep 40mg Tablets can raise blood pressure, necessitating regular monitoring, particularly during the initial month. Persistent high blood pressure requires medical attention; your doctor may adjust or discontinue your Dulodep 40mg Tablet dosage.
